Transaction 2eb4c63bb5ee65dc347c4220b2e74e4111d3b62fa220c4d0cab666ed95297137

1 Input
2 Outputs
  • 2eb4c63bb5ee65dc347c4220b2e74e4111d3b62fa220c4d0cab666ed95297137:0
  • value  74444000
    address  14fdHidFW3pxoUUfqVX1c93MC415UGb7G5
  • 2eb4c63bb5ee65dc347c4220b2e74e4111d3b62fa220c4d0cab666ed95297137:1
  • value  1720927254
    address  36TRTKF47zxPKmvy391tC1cQhVpzdJiv6A